3D Printing in Oral Surgery



To enhance the area of dental surgery, you can discover the subtopic of 3D printing in dental surgery. This cutting-edge innovation has the prospective to reinvent the way oral doctors run and deal with people. Right here are 4 essential ways in which 3D printing is forming the area:

- ** Customized Surgical Guides **: 3D printing allows for the production of very precise and patient-specific medical guides, boosting the precision and effectiveness of procedures.

- ** Implant Prosthetics **: With 3D printing, dental surgeons can create customized implant prosthetics that completely fit an individual's unique makeup, leading to far better results and patient fulfillment.

-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, decreasing the demand for conventional grafting methods and enhancing healing and recuperation time.

- ** Education and learning and Educating **: 3D printing can be utilized to create realistic surgical models for educational objectives, enabling dental surgeons to exercise complicated treatments before doing them on clients.

With its possible to improve precision, customization, and training, 3D printing is an interesting advancement in the field of oral surgery.

Minimally Invasive Techniques



To better progress the area of dental surgery, embrace the possibility of minimally intrusive strategies that can considerably benefit both doctors and patients alike.

Minimally intrusive strategies are transforming the field by reducing medical injury, lessening post-operative discomfort, and accelerating the recuperation process. These techniques include using smaller sized cuts and specialized tools to carry out procedures with precision and efficiency.

By using innovative imaging technology, such as cone beam of light calculated tomography (CBCT), specialists can precisely plan and implement surgical treatments with marginal invasiveness.

Additionally, using lasers in dental surgery allows for precise cells cutting and coagulation, causing decreased bleeding and minimized recovery time.

With minimally invasive strategies, clients can experience much faster healing, reduced scarring, and improved results, making it a necessary aspect of the future of oral surgery.
